History

The tradition of using lavender in cheese dates back centuries. The oldest use on record is from Queen Elizabeth I whose chef regularly made lavender sugar for the queen. In Europe, the use of the herb’s light, sweet flavour in cooking is also nothing new – lavender-seasoned food is well established in historical areas such as Provence.
